One person was taken to the hospital after a DUI crash early this morning in Green Township.
State Police say the crash happened at 1:47 this morning on Route 286. 21-year-old Benjamin Blystone of Commodore was driving West on Route 286 when he failed to negotiate a left curve. The car he was driving went off the north berm and hit an embankment. The car rolled over multiple times and came to rest on its tires on the embankment.
Blystone suffered suspected moderate injuries in the crash and was flown to UMPC Altoona for treatment. Police said he was under the influence of alcohol at the time of the crash, and speed was also a factor in the crash.
